A Texas deed without warranty transfers real property while drawing a clear line on title risk: the grantor conveys the property itself, and the deed states that no title warranty is given. This form prepares a deed without warranty under Chapter 5 of the Texas Property Code, where title covenants may be limited or excluded by express deed language.
A Conveyance Form, Distinguished from a Quitclaim
Texas decisions distinguish deeds that convey property from instruments that merely release a claim. An instrument that transfers only the grantor's right, title, and interest, if any, is commonly treated as a quitclaim, and title professionals often treat a quitclaim in the chain of title as a complication. This form is drafted as a conveyance of the property itself, using words of grant, while also stating that no covenant or warranty of title, express or implied, is made.
Property Code Section 5.023 implies title covenants into a deed that uses words such as grant or convey unless the deed expressly provides otherwise. This form includes express no-warranty language so the deed remains a conveyance of the property itself without adding warranty covenants.

Texas Marital Property and Homestead Features
The second grantor block is included for situations involving two record owners, including spouses conveying community property. Because Texas Family Code Section 5.001 addresses spousal joinder for a conveyance of homestead property, the form also includes a second signature area that can be used for a joining spouse who is not a record owner. Signing and Recording
The form includes a separate notary acknowledgment certificate for each signer. A delivered deed is effective between the parties, while recording places the deed in the public land records. Property Code Section 13.001 addresses the effect of an unrecorded deed as to creditors and later good faith purchasers. Related Texas Forms
The Texas General Warranty Deed includes general warranty covenants. The Texas Special Warranty Deed includes a limited warranty tied to claims arising by, through, or under the grantor. The Texas Quitclaim Deed is structured as a release of whatever interest, if any, the signer may have in the property. The Texas Transfer on Death Deed (Individual) is designed for a transfer that occurs at the owner's death rather than as a present lifetime conveyance.
